.mm-product-header{display:flex;flex-wrap:wrap;justify-content:space-between;align-items:center;position:relative}.mm-filter-content,.mm-sort-content{display:flex;align-items:center}.mm-product-header label{color:#000;font-size:1.4rem;line-height:2rem;font-weight:600;text-transform:uppercase}.mm-product-header .mm-filter-wrapper{display:flex;margin-left:4rem}.filter-options-list{align-items:center;gap:2rem 4rem}.filter-option-heading h4{font-family:var(--font-body-family);font-size:1.4rem;line-height:2rem;font-weight:400;text-transform:uppercase;display:flex;align-items:center;gap:0 .4rem;cursor:pointer;margin-bottom:0;position:relative}.filter-option-heading .toggle-arrow{width:1.2rem;height:1rem;background:url(https://cdn.shopify.com/s/files/1/0411/6437/4183/files/dropdown-arrow.svg?v=1676484719) no-repeat center;background-size:100%;transition:transform .3s ease}.mm-filter-nav.active h4{font-weight:600}.mm-filter-nav.active .filter-option-heading .toggle-arrow{transform:rotateX(180deg)}.filter-content{background:#fff;width:100%;position:absolute;top:5.05rem;left:0;z-index:2;height:0;transition:all .2s;overflow:hidden;display:flex;flex-direction:column;align-items:center;justify-content:space-between}.filter-content.active{height:auto}.filter-item{font-size:1.4rem;line-height:2rem;font-weight:300;text-transform:capitalize;cursor:pointer;position:relative;transition:all .2s;display:inline-flex;align-items:center;gap:1rem}.filter-item-checkbox,.sort-option-checkbox{display:block;width:1.4rem;height:1.4rem;border:1px solid #CCCCCC}.filter-selected{font-weight:500}.filter-selected .filter-item-checkbox,input[type=radio]:checked+label .sort-option-checkbox{border-color:#000;background:url(https://cdn.shopify.com/s/files/1/0411/6437/4183/files/filter-tick.svg?v=1736103499) no-repeat center}.filter-buttons{gap:1.5rem}.right_filter{display:flex;justify-content:center;align-items:center;gap:2rem 2.5rem}.filter-item-product-count{font-size:1.4rem;line-height:2rem}.mm-product-header label.sort_by{gap:0 1rem;cursor:pointer;width:100%}.applied__filter_wrapper{width:100%;padding:0 0 3rem}#applied__filter{display:flex;align-items:center;gap:1.5rem}.selected-filter-wrapper{display:flex;gap:1rem}.selected-filter-wrapper .filter-active{display:inline-block;color:#7b8695;font-size:1.2rem;line-height:1.8rem;text-transform:uppercase;padding:.6rem 2.2rem .6rem 1rem;border:1px solid #7B8695;position:relative;cursor:pointer}.brand-starwars .selected-filter-wrapper .filter-active{clip-path:polygon(0 0,94% 0,100% 25%,100% 100%,6% 100%,0 80%);border:0;height:28px;padding:.6rem 3rem .6rem 1rem;background:#7b8695;position:relative;display:flex;cursor:pointer;justify-content:center;align-items:center;color:#7b8695;font-size:1.2rem;line-height:1.8rem;text-transform:uppercase;text-wrap-mode:nowrap}.brand-starwars .selected-filter-wrapper .filter-active:before{content:"";display:block;position:absolute;z-index:0;width:100%;max-width:calc(100% - 2px);margin:auto;left:0;right:0;height:calc(100% - 2px);background:#fff;clip-path:polygon(0 0,94% 0,100% 25%,100% 100%,6% 100%,0 80%)}.brand-starwars .selected-filter-wrapper .filter-active span{z-index:1}.brand-starwars .selected-filter-wrapper .filter__crossicon{right:1.2rem}.selected-filter-wrapper .filter__crossicon{position:absolute;top:50%;background:url(https://cdn.shopify.com/s/files/1/0411/6437/4183/files/cross-icon.svg?v=1736104844) no-repeat center;width:.9rem;height:.9rem;right:.7rem;top:1rem}.reset-filter{gap:0 .5rem;font-size:1.2rem;line-height:1.4rem;font-weight:600;letter-spacing:.24rem;cursor:pointer}.mm-sort-content{position:relative;gap:1rem}.mm-sort-content select.sort-wrapper{font-family:var(--font-body-family);font-size:1.4rem;line-height:2rem;font-weight:300;text-transform:capitalize;background:url(//starwarsfinejewelry.com/cdn/shop/t/129/assets/ico-select.svg?v=2900367\2026) right 2px center no-repeat;height:auto;padding:0 1.8rem 0 0;border:none}.sort_by-dropdown{background:#fff;position:absolute;top:5.08rem;right:0;z-index:5;width:24rem;height:0;padding:0 1.5rem;transition:all .2s;overflow:hidden}.sort_by-dropdown.active{height:auto;padding:3rem 1.5rem 2rem}.sort_by-dropdown .sort-option:not(:last-child){margin-bottom:1.5rem}.sort_by-dropdown .sort-option input{display:none}.sort_by-dropdown .sort-option label{font-size:1.4rem;line-height:2rem;font-weight:300;text-transform:capitalize;cursor:pointer;display:flex;align-items:center;gap:1rem}.mm-pagination{display:block;text-align:center;margin-top:96px}.mm-pagination .showing-product-count{margin-bottom:15px}.mm-pagination .pagination-button{text-align:-webkit-center}.mm-collection .back-to-top{cursor:pointer;margin-top:3.3rem}.mm-collection .mm-pagination[style*=display]+.back-to-top{margin-top:9.6rem}.brand-starwars .mm-pagination .pagination-button button{display:flex;justify-content:center;align-items:center;width:228px;height:40px;border:none;cursor:pointer;text-align:center;text-decoration:none;clip-path:polygon(00% 0%,94% 0%,100% 50%,100% 100%,2% 100%,0 90%);font-size:14px;text-transform:uppercase;letter-spacing:.21rem;background-color:#000;color:#fff}.brand-marvel .mm-pagination .pagination-button button{text-transform:uppercase;width:142px;height:45px;border:1px solid #000000;background:#fff;font-weight:600;border-radius:.5rem;letter-spacing:.28rem;transition:all .5s ease;cursor:pointer}.brand-marvel .mm-pagination .pagination-button button:hover{background:#c52128;color:#fff;border:0}@media(min-width:750px){.mm-product-header{padding:0 0 1rem;border-bottom:.1rem solid #BEC8D4;margin-bottom:3rem}}@media(min-width:990px){.filter-content.active{min-height:34rem;padding:2.5rem 1rem}.filter-content-list{display:grid;grid-template-rows:repeat(6,1fr);grid-auto-flow:column;gap:2rem 6rem}.filter-item-product-count:after{content:"";display:block;height:1.5rem;border-right:1px solid #D4D9DE;margin-left:3rem}}@media(min-width:990px)and (max-width:1280px){.mm-filter label{min-width:6rem}.filter-options-list,.right_filter{gap:2rem 1.2rem}.mm-product-header .mm-filter-wrapper,.filter-item-product-count:after{margin-left:1.5rem}}@media(max-width:989px){.mm-product-header{border-top:1px solid #F2F2F2;border-bottom:1px solid #F2F2F2;padding-bottom:0;margin-bottom:3rem}.mm-filter-btn,.right_filter{width:50%;flex:0 0 50%}.mm-filter-btn{border-right:1px solid #F2F2F2}.mm-sort-content{width:100%}.mm-sort-content select.sort-wrapper{width:100%;height:100%;opacity:0;position:absolute;left:0;top:0}.mm-filter-btn .mm-button,.mm-product-header label.sort_by{color:#000;font-size:1.2rem;line-height:1.8rem;font-weight:600;text-transform:uppercase;padding:1.1rem;display:flex;align-items:center;justify-content:center;gap:.5rem;width:100%}.mm-product-header label.sort_by svg{width:1.2rem;height:auto}.applied__filter_wrapper{padding:0 1rem 2rem}.mm-filter-btn .mm-button{font-family:var(--font-body-family);background:transparent;border:none}.filter-item-product-count{font-size:1.2rem;line-height:1.8rem;padding:0 1rem;margin-bottom:1.5rem}.mm-collection .desktop-filter{background:#fff;display:flex;flex-flow:column;justify-content:space-between;padding:1rem;z-index:10000000000;margin-top:0!important;position:fixed;width:37.5rem;max-width:100%;height:100%;overflow-y:scroll}.desktop-filter.DrawerFrom_left{top:0;left:-100%}.mm-filter-heading{display:flex;width:100%;flex-direction:column}.mm-filter-heading .mm-close{align-self:flex-end}.mm-filter-heading .mm-close svg{display:block;width:1.8rem;height:auto}.mm-filter-heading label{margin-top:1.5rem}.mm-product-header .mm-filter-wrapper{width:100%;height:100%;align-items:flex-start;overflow:scroll;margin:3rem 0}.filter-options-list{width:100%;flex-wrap:wrap;gap:3rem}.filter-option{width:100%}.filter-content{position:static}.filter-option-heading h4{justify-content:space-between}.mm-filter-nav .heading-text{color:#000;font-size:1.2rem;line-height:1.8rem;text-transform:uppercase;max-width:calc(100% - 1.5rem)}.filter-content-list{width:100%}.filter-item{font-size:1.2rem;line-height:1.8rem;width:100%;margin-top:1.5rem}.filter-buttons{display:none}.mm-filter-footer{gap:1rem;width:100%}.mm-filter-footer .button{font-size:1.2rem;line-height:1.8rem;letter-spacing:.18rem;padding:.94rem}.mm-filter-footer .mm-close{width:100%;flex:0 0 100%}.filter-overlay{display:none;position:fixed;left:0;top:0;width:100%;height:100%;background:#00000080;z-index:9}.desktop-filter.has--opened+.filter-overlay{display:block}.sort_by-dropdown{top:4.1rem;width:100%;padding:0 1rem;box-shadow:0 0 1px #0000001a}.sort_by-dropdown.active{padding:2rem 1rem}}@media(max-width:749px){.sort_by-dropdown{width:100vw}}#applied__filter,.selected-filter-wrapper{flex-wrap:wrap}.brand-marvel .filter-option-heading h4:after{content:"";display:block;position:absolute;left:0;bottom:-.2rem;width:100%;border-bottom:2px solid transparent}.brand-marvel .filter-option.active .filter-option-heading h4:after{border-bottom-color:#c52128}.brand-marvel .filter-content,.brand-starwars .filter-content{top:5.08rem}.brand-marvel .filter-buttons{gap:2rem}.brand-marvel .filter-buttons .button{width:15rem;padding:1.02rem}.brand-marvel .filter-buttons .reset-filter:hover span{color:#fff}.brand-starwars .filter-buttons .mm-close{clip-path:polygon(0% 0%,83% 0%,100% 40%,100% 100%,7% 100%,0 82%);width:150px;height:40px}.brand-starwars .filter-buttons .reset-filter{background:#000;width:150px;height:40px;color:#000;clip-path:polygon(100% 0,100% 0,100% 83%,93% 100%,0 100%,0 40%,12% 0);position:relative;font-weight:600}.brand-starwars .filter-buttons .reset-filter:before{content:"";width:100%;height:100%;display:block;position:absolute;z-index:0;background:#fff;clip-path:polygon(100% 0,100% 0,100% 83%,93% 100%,0 100%,0 40%,12% 0)}.brand-starwars .filter-buttons .reset-filter span{z-index:2}.brand-starwars .filter-buttons .mm-close:hover{background:#000;color:#fff;border:2px solid #000}.filter-content-list .filter-item-name{display:flex;align-items:center;gap:5px}.filter-content-list .filter-item-name img{max-width:20px;max-height:20px}@media(max-width:989px){.brand-marvel .mm-filter-footer .reset-filter:hover span{color:#fff}.brand-starwars .mm-filter-footer .mm-close{clip-path:polygon(0% 0%,83% 0%,100% 40%,100% 100%,7% 100%,0 82%);width:100%;height:40px}.brand-starwars .mm-filter-footer .reset-filter{background:#000;width:100%;height:40px;color:#000;clip-path:polygon(100% 0%,100% 60%,94% 100%,0% 99%,0% 15%,2% 00%);position:relative;font-weight:600}.brand-starwars .mm-filter-footer .reset-filter:before{content:"";width:100%;height:100%;display:block;position:absolute;z-index:0;background:#fff;clip-path:polygon(100% 0%,100% 60%,94% 100%,0% 99%,0% 15%,2% 00%)}.brand-starwars .mm-filter-footer .reset-filter span{z-index:2}.brand-starwars .mm-filter-footer .mm-close:hover{background:#000;color:#fff;border:2px solid #000}.brand-starwars .mm-filter-footer .mm-close{width:100%;flex:0 0 100%;clip-path:polygon(00% 0%,94% 0%,100% 50%,100% 100%,2% 100%,0 90%)}}@media(max-width:749px){.mm-pagination,.mm-collection .mm-pagination[style*=display]+.back-to-top{margin-top:4.5rem}.mm-pagination .showing-product-count{margin-bottom:12px}.brand-starwars .mm-pagination .pagination-button button{width:182px;height:36px;font-size:1.2rem}.brand-marvel .mm-pagination .pagination-button button{width:200px;height:38px;font-size:1.2rem;border-radius:4px;letter-spacing:.24rem}}
/*# sourceMappingURL=/cdn/shop/t/130/assets/collection-filter.css.map */
